Transaction 6ec2f93acb63cae283c33f7a2b30aea4955844dfeb953a58bb6f23eccc98928d

27 Input
2 Outputs
  • 6ec2f93acb63cae283c33f7a2b30aea4955844dfeb953a58bb6f23eccc98928d:0
  • value  2381313713
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 6ec2f93acb63cae283c33f7a2b30aea4955844dfeb953a58bb6f23eccc98928d:1
  • value  625612
    address  3PAqAGzSH2mB9h4myREUvH95cJt586dhAh